Art and Music Trip - Philadelphia, PA 

Date: May 8 and 9, 2008    Deadline to sign up: Wednesday, March 19

Tour Escorts: Luke & Greta Colavito

On Thursday, May 8, at 8:00 pm the Philadelphia Orchestra, under the direction of Christoph Eschenbach, and Thierry Escaich, organist at St. Etienne-du-Mont in Paris, will premiere Escaich’s organ concerto on Verizon Hall’s magnificent Fred J. Cooper Memorial Organ. 

 

On Friday, May 9, we will visit the Philadelphia Museum of Art for an exhibit of over 40 paintings by Frida Kahlo.  These will focus on her extraordinary self-portraits and still-life paintings.  In her lifetime and for most of the 20th century her work was not recognized with the value and appraisal it is now given.  It was not until the 1980s that critics and the public recognized her remarkable artistry -- a new reputation that has grown to “stardom.” 

 Overnight accommodations will be at the Omni Hotel – the same one used for our trip in 2007.  This hotel has an elegant restaurant and is located opposite Independence National Historic Park.

LIFELONG TRAVEL PROGRAM - POLICIES

Registration:

All registration must be made in person at Lifelong, Mon-Fri 8:30 AM - 4PM.  You must complete a registration form, release form, and elect your bus seating, room assignment, and parking choice if applicable.  At the time of registration, the deposit is due immediately to secure your reservation. Reservations will not be taken over the phone. 

 

Payments:

Payments may be made using a Credit Card (VISA, Master Card), Cash, Personal Check or Money Order. All checks or money orders should be payable to LIFELONG. Your final payment is due before the trip registration deadline.  Failure to provide a payment in full by the registration deadline will result in your reservation being canceled. 

 

Cancellations & Refunds:

Cancellations must be made before the registration deadline to receive a full refund.  Cancellations made after the registration deadline are eligible for a refund ONLY if your seat(s) can be filled.  All last minute refunds will be subject to a $7 administrative fee.
